PTFE, or polytetrafluoroethylene, is a synthetic fluoropolymer known for its non - stick properties, high temperature resistance, and chemical inertness. PTFE Mesh Belts are used in a variety of industries, from food processing to electronics manufacturing. Let's take a look at the different types of these belts you can find out there.
Standard PTFE Mesh Belts
The most common type is the standard PTFE Mesh Belt. These belts are made with a base of fiberglass mesh that is coated with PTFE. The fiberglass provides strength and stability, while the PTFE coating gives it that non - stick surface. They are great for applications where you need to move products smoothly without them sticking to the belt. For example, in the food industry, they're used for baking and drying processes. Standard PTFE Mesh Belts come in different mesh sizes. A finer mesh is better for handling small or delicate items, while a coarser mesh is suitable for larger products. They also have different thicknesses, which can affect their strength and flexibility. Thicker belts are generally more durable but may be less flexible, while thinner ones are more pliable but might not be as strong.
High - Temperature PTFE Mesh Belts
In industries where high temperatures are involved, high - temperature PTFE Mesh Belts are a must. These belts can withstand extreme heat, making them ideal for applications like heat treatment, drying at high temperatures, and even some types of welding processes. The PTFE coating on these belts is specially formulated to maintain its properties even at very high temperatures.
For instance, in the glass manufacturing industry, these belts are used to transport glass sheets through the annealing process, where they are heated and then slowly cooled. Anti - Static PTFE Mesh Belts
In the electronics industry, static electricity can be a big problem. It can damage sensitive electronic components and cause malfunctions. That's where anti - static PTFE Mesh Belts come in. These belts are designed to dissipate static electricity, preventing it from building up on the belt surface.
They have a special additive in the PTFE coating that helps to conduct electricity. This makes them perfect for handling electronic parts during manufacturing and assembly processes. For example, when assembling circuit boards, anti - static PTFE Mesh Belts ensure that the components are not damaged by static discharge.
Food - Grade PTFE Mesh Belts
When it comes to the food industry, safety is of the utmost importance. Food - grade PTFE Mesh Belts are made with materials that meet strict food safety standards. They are non - toxic, easy to clean, and resistant to bacteria growth.
These belts are used in a variety of food processing applications, such as baking, frying, and cooling. They can handle a wide range of food products, from bread and pastries to meats and vegetables. The non - stick surface of the PTFE coating makes it easy to remove food residues, reducing the risk of cross - contamination. Choosing the Right PTFE Mesh Belt
When choosing a PTFE Mesh Belt, there are several factors to consider. First, think about the application. What kind of products will the belt be carrying? Is it a high - temperature environment? Do you need anti - static properties?
Next, consider the size and shape of the belt. Make sure it fits your equipment properly. Also, look at the mesh size and thickness. A finer mesh might be better for small items, while a thicker belt might be more suitable for heavy - duty applications.
